Inside the articles, the previous discussion on tracker is found: "On Windows, don't encode filenames in the import machinery" http://bugs.python.org/issue11619 Here is my memo, might be helpful to review the discussions. -- About Window CE -- * Windows CE series have GetProcAddress() at First. * with Windows CE 3.0, GetProcAddressA() is added. * but Python community chose 'A' version to support Windows CE. * Windows CE continues as Windows Embedded Compact today. * but Python3 for Windows CE seems not to be distributed. -- About Windows Desktop and Servers -- * Windows Desktops and Servers have GetProcAddress() only, neither A nor W postfix appended. * GetProcAddress() on Windows Desktop and Servers takes LPCSTR as the 2nd parameter. * but the parameter, in this case, is null-terminated binary block. neither MBCS nor UTF-8. * Visual C++ 2010 encodes non-ASCII export symbols as UTF-8. * Because the 2 reasons described above the 2 lines, We can give UTF-8 encoded string to GetProcAddress(). I checked the last fact with my Window Japanese Editions: * XP Home Edition (32bit) * Vista Home Premium (64bit) * Windows 8.1 Pro (64bit) GetProcAddress (Windows CE) The type of the 2nd parameter is LPC"W"STR, and the document says LPCSTR version added on CE 3.0. http://msdn.microsoft.com/en-us/library/ms885634.aspx GetProcAddress (Windows Desktop/Server) The type of the 2nd parameter is LPCSTR, nor LPC"T"STR neither LPC"W"STR.
